Daily Express is a UK-based newspaper publisher delivering the latest news, showbiz, sport, lifestyle, and commentary across digital and print platforms. Targeting a broad audience interested in current affairs and entertainment, the outlet maintains an active social media presence under @dailyexpress. With a significant following and a multimedia approach, Daily Express offers comprehensive coverage from its flagship newspapers and website.

A letter to the editor is different from a press release. Letters are usually reader responses or opinions, while news, research, launches, and company announcements are better shared as a press release or editorial tip to the relevant desk.
